
Industry Professor John Puttick significantly
shaped Australia’s IT sector by founding
GBST Holdings, which processes half of the
Australian Stock Exchange transactions.
He pioneered key enterprise system
development techniques and project
management methods.
As an Adjunct Professor at the University of
Queensland and Chair of QUT’s Faculty
Development Committee, he has influenced
academic programs and IT education. His
career blends intense business involvement
with substantial contributions to community
and education.

Industry Professor Richard Bowen began
his career in scientific research, becoming
Chief Scientist at a government-owned
organisation. His entrepreneurial spirit,
has impacted organisational leadership
particularly in education. His extensive
experience in complex cultural and
political contexts has helped organisations
in achieving their ambitions. Recognised as
a High Performing Director by Tribal
Benchmarking, he holds honorary
appointments at leading institutions
and has received awards of the
Queensland State Government
Award for Innovation and the MBA
Directors Medal. His expertise spans
strategy, governance, and education
management.
